
New Free DLC Coming to Assassin’s Creed Mirage in 2025
In an exciting development for fans of the Assassin’s Creed franchise, rumors earlier this year hinted at a potential new downloadable content (DLC) for Assassin’s Creed Mirage, funded by Savvy Games Group, a Saudi Arabian investment firm associated with the Public Investment Fund (PIF).This speculation has been officially confirmed by Ubisoft during the recent Esports World Cup 2025 in Riyadh. The upcoming content is set to launch sometime in 2025 and, notably, will be offered at no cost to players.
What’s Included in the Upcoming DLC?
The forthcoming DLC promises to enrich the gaming experience with:
- A new narrative chapter set within the historic backdrop of 9th-century al-Ula
- Gameplay enhancements for both the base game and the newly introduced location
About al-Ula
al-Ula is recognized as an ancient oasis city situated in Medina Province, which is part of present-day Saudi Arabia. In contrast, the primary storyline of Assassin’s Creed Mirage unfolds in Baghdad, Iraq, providing a fascinating juxtaposition of historical locales.
Performance and Gameplay Review of Assassin’s Creed Mirage
Since its release on October 5, 2023, Assassin’s Creed Mirage has received favorable reviews from critics and players alike. The main campaign offers a compact playtime of approximately 12 to 15 hours, striking a balance between a rich narrative and manageable gaming sessions. Players will also find a variety of side missions, including bonus contracts and engaging “Tales of Baghdad” scattered throughout the city, alongside countless collectibles and treasures to discover.
Game Mechanics and Progression
Although Assassin’s Creed Mirage diverges from traditional RPG elements—lacking XP and a full-fledged leveling system—it rewards players with skill points for mission completions. Furthermore, players can gather crafting materials to enhance their weapons and gear, ensuring a sense of progression without overwhelming time commitments.
